What Exactly Is Emergency Roof Repair?
Let's be clear: not every roof issue needs a 2 a.m. phone call. Emergency roof repair is about immediate stabilization. The goal is not a permanent fix right then and there. The goal is to stop the damage from getting worse, right now. A true emergency crew rushes to your home to secure the situation. They tarp damaged sections, clear dangerous debris, and remove water. This "triage" work protects your home’s interior—your drywall, insulation, and belongings—from further water damage, mold, or structural issues. The permanent, high-quality repair comes later, during normal business hours. Think of it like an emergency room visit for your house: stop the bleeding first, schedule the surgery for later.
What Counts as a Real Roofing Emergency in Hermitage?
Knowing when to pick up the phone can save you thousands. Here’s when you should call for emergency roofers in your area immediately:
- Active, Heavy Leaking: Water is pouring in, not just a slow drip. This threatens ceilings, electrical systems, and floors.
- Major Structural Damage: A large section of roof decking is sagging, visible from inside your attic, or part of the roof has collapsed.
- Large Sections of Missing Roofing: After a severe wind event, you can see exposed wooden decking or underlayment from the ground.
- A Tree or Large Limb Has Fallen on Your Roof: This compromises the structure and creates immediate water entry points.
- Severe Storm Damage: Widespread missing or cracked shingles from hail, or damage from a tornado warning that touched down nearby.

How Hermitage's Weather Wears on Your Roof
Our local climate here in Mercer County is tough on roofs. We get the full four-season treatment, and each one brings its own challenges.
- Winter: The heavy, wet snow we often get is a top culprit. It leads to ice dams—those ridges of ice at your eaves that trap melting snow and force water back under your shingles. Older homes in areas like the West Middlesex border are especially prone.
- Spring & Summer: Pop-up thunderstorms can bring intense wind, hail, and driving rain. Hailstones can bruise or crack asphalt shingles, creating weak spots that turn into leaks months later.
- Year-Round: Our humidity and freeze-thaw cycles cause materials to expand and contract, loosening nails and cracking seals over time.
Most homes here have dependable asphalt shingle roofs. But we also see beautiful historic slate on some of the oldest homes near downtown and more modern metal roofs on newer builds. Each material reacts differently to our storms, but all need prompt care when damaged.
Understanding the Costs of Emergency Roof Services
We believe in transparency. Emergency services have different costs than scheduled repairs because they require a crew to drop everything and respond, often at night or on a weekend.
- Emergency Call-Out / Dispatch Fee: This covers the immediate mobilization of our team and truck. In the Hermitage area, this typically ranges from $150 to $300. This fee is usually applied to your total repair bill if you proceed with the permanent work.
- Emergency Roof Tarping Cost: Tarping is the most common emergency service. We secure heavy-duty, waterproof tarps to the damaged area. Cost depends on the roof's pitch, height, and damage size, but you can expect a range of $300 to $800 for a standard tarping job in Hermitage.
- After-Hours Premium: Work performed late at night, on Sundays, or major holidays may have a slight premium (often 1.5x the normal rate) to compensate the crew.
- Insurance & Storm Damage: If your damage is from a recent storm, your homeowner's insurance will often cover the cost of emergency tarping and the subsequent repair. We work directly with your adjuster and can provide the detailed documentation and photos they need.
The bottom line: The cost of a professional emergency response is almost always far less than the cost of the interior damage it prevents.
Your Safety-First Checklist While You Wait for Help
Your safety is the absolute priority. Here’s what to do and what NOT to do from the moment you discover damage until our team arrives.
DO:
- Move valuable items and furniture away from the leak area.
- Place buckets or tubs to catch dripping water.
- Use a mop or towels to soak up standing water on floors.
- Turn off electricity to the affected area at the breaker box if water is near fixtures or outlets.
- Take photos and videos of the damage for your insurance company.
DO NOT:
- Do not climb onto your roof. A damaged or wet roof is extremely slippery and structurally unsafe. This is how serious injuries happen.
- Do not attempt to patch or tarp the roof yourself.
- Do not plug in fans or dehumidifiers if the outlet is wet or in a flooded area.

Navigating Hermitage Permits and Insurance After the Storm
Once the emergency is stabilized, the permanent repair process begins. For most major repairs or full replacements in Hermitage, a building permit from the city is required. This ensures the work meets Pennsylvania’s building codes for wind and snow loads. As your local roofer, we handle the permit application process for you. The work will also require a final inspection by the city building inspector to close out the permit—another step we coordinate.
For storm damage roof repair, the process often involves your insurance company. We recommend you call them to start a claim as soon as the emergency is contained. An adjuster will visit to assess the damage. We provide a detailed, line-item estimate for the permanent repair work. Our expertise is in making sure the insurance company’s settlement covers the full scope of what’s needed to restore your roof to pre-storm condition.
